Full job description

Job Summary

We are seeking dedicated Line Cooks and Dishwasher/Prep Cooks to join our dynamic culinary team.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work in a fast-paced food service environment, contributing to meal preparation and food safety. Ideal candidates will have a passion for cooking and a strong understanding of restaurant operations. Whether you are experienced or eager to learn, this position provides valuable hands-on experience in the food industry, supporting the preparation and presentation of high-quality meals.

Duties

  • Assist in meal preparation and food assembly according to established recipes and standards
  • Support kitchen staff with food handling, plating, and presentation
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of workstations, adhering to food safety protocols
  • Ensure proper storage and labeling of ingredients and prepared foods
  • Help with inventory management by restocking supplies as needed
  • Follow all health and safety regulations to ensure a safe working environment
  • Collaborate with team members to deliver excellent food service to customers or guests

Qualifications

  • Prior experience in a restaurant, food service, or kitchen environment is preferred but not required
  • Knowledge of cooking techniques, meal preparation, and food safety standards
  • Ability to handle multiple tasks efficiently in a fast-paced setting
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to cleanliness and hygiene
  • Good communication skills and ability to work well within a team
  • Willingness to learn new skills and adapt to evolving kitchen needs
  • Food handling certification or willingness to obtain one is a plus
